If it overlaps with another app’s URI scheme, the user will see an Android chooser when clicking on the link. You can change your_uri_scheme to the URI scheme that you’d like. Add the following code within the tag within your manifest that corresponds to the Activity you want to open. To start, you need to pick an Activity within your app that you’d like to open when the URI scheme is triggered, and register an intent filter for it. It is simple to configure your app for a URI scheme. If the Pinterest app is not installed, you’ll see a ‘Page Not Found’ error. pinterest://) and click this link, the Pinterest app will open up.
